Previously N143JD with Rhoades International and several other operators before that, It arrived at Prague (PRG) in Jun 1991 as N143J. It was painted OK-XDM in the CSA livery of the time the airline operated DC-3s. The registration N143J wasn't cancelled from the US register until 3 Oct 2012. The original OK-XDM was a C-47A (c/n 19539), which is preserved at Merville, France, correctly painted as 43-15073 USAAF.
